2. Material Quality

The narrative of enhancing a 2003 Mitsubishi Eclipse with aftermarket modifications inevitably leads to a critical juncture: the consideration of material quality. It is the bedrock upon which the success, longevity, and even safety of the customization rest. Without a commitment to robust materials, the dream of a personalized vehicle transforms into a potential liability.

  • The Impermanence of Inferior Composites

    The automotive landscape is littered with examples of modifications crafted from subpar materials. Thin, brittle fiberglass, prone to cracking under minimal stress, is a common culprit. These composites, often chosen for their affordability, offer only a fleeting semblance of enhancement. Exposure to the elements, minor impacts, or even routine wear and tear can quickly reveal their inherent weaknesses, leading to costly repairs or complete replacement. The allure of a bargain fades quickly when confronted with the reality of premature degradation.

  • Polyurethane’s Promise of Resilience

    In contrast, polyurethane emerges as a more compelling alternative. Possessing a degree of flexibility and impact resistance, it exhibits a greater capacity to withstand the rigors of daily driving. While not impervious to damage, polyurethane components are less susceptible to catastrophic failure, offering a measure of protection against common road hazards. Its inherent durability translates to a longer lifespan and a more sustainable enhancement.

  • The Unseen Weight of Carbon Fiber

    For those seeking the apex of performance and aesthetics, carbon fiber presents an intriguing proposition. Its exceptional strength-to-weight ratio allows for the creation of lightweight, yet incredibly rigid components. However, the use of carbon fiber demands expertise in both manufacturing and installation. Imperfections in the resin infusion or improper mounting can compromise its structural integrity, negating its intended benefits. Furthermore, the cost of genuine carbon fiber often places it beyond the reach of the casual enthusiast.

  • The Synergy of Paint and Primer

    The story of material quality extends beyond the core composition of the body panels. The application of primers and paints plays a crucial role in safeguarding the underlying materials from corrosion and UV degradation. A meticulously applied primer creates a bond between the raw material and the final coat, preventing premature peeling or chipping. High-quality paints, formulated with UV inhibitors, resist fading and maintain their luster, preserving the aesthetic appeal of the modification for years to come.

The selection of materials for modifying a 2003 Mitsubishi Eclipse is not merely a question of budget; it is an investment in the vehicle’s future. Opting for inferior materials may yield short-term savings but ultimately leads to diminished aesthetics, compromised safety, and increased long-term costs. The pursuit of automotive enhancement demands a commitment to quality, ensuring that the modifications not only elevate the vehicle’s appearance but also withstand the test of time.

3. Precise Fitment

The year is 2005. A young enthusiast, armed with ambition and a catalog promising transformation, orders a body kit for his ’03 Eclipse. Visions of sleek lines and head-turning style dance in his mind. Weeks later, the unpainted components arrive a front bumper, side skirts, a rear valence. The euphoria, however, quickly dissipates. The bumper’s mounting points are off by a quarter inch. The side skirts bow outward, refusing to align with the rocker panels. Gaps, uneven seams, and the creeping realization that the dream is turning into a fabrication nightmare. This is the consequence of imprecise fitment. A body kit, regardless of its aesthetic appeal or material composition, is only as good as its ability to integrate seamlessly with the vehicle’s existing architecture. A poorly fitting kit is not merely an eyesore; it’s a safety hazard, a testament to wasted resources, and a permanent scar on a once-promising project. The ’03 Eclipse, with its distinct body lines, demands a level of precision that mass-produced, ill-conceived kits simply cannot provide.

The importance of precise fitment extends beyond aesthetics. Ill-fitting panels can create aerodynamic drag, negatively impacting fuel efficiency and vehicle stability at higher speeds. Gaps and misalignments can allow water and debris to infiltrate, accelerating corrosion and damaging underlying components. Furthermore, attempting to force ill-fitting parts into place can stress mounting points and create structural weaknesses, potentially compromising the vehicle’s safety in the event of a collision. Consider the side skirt that refuses to sit flush. The constant vibration and airflow will eventually loosen the mounting hardware, causing the skirt to detach at speed. Or the front bumper, with its improper alignment, distorting the airflow to the radiator and causing overheating problems. These scenarios are not hypothetical; they are the all-too-common realities faced by those who prioritize price over precision.

The story of the ill-fitting body kit serves as a cautionary tale. It underscores the necessity of thorough research, meticulous measurements, and, when possible, professional installation. The ’03 Eclipse, like any vehicle, deserves components that complement its design, not compromise its integrity. Choosing a reputable brand known for its rigorous quality control, verifying compatibility with the specific model year, and seeking the guidance of experienced professionals are crucial steps in ensuring a successful transformation. Precise fitment is not merely a desirable attribute; it is the foundation upon which the entire modification rests. Without it, the dream of a personalized vehicle remains just that: a dream, forever marred by the harsh reality of imperfection.

Frequently Asked Questions

Navigating the world of automotive customization can often feel like traversing a labyrinth. The pursuit of enhanced aesthetics requires careful consideration of various factors. The following questions address common concerns and misconceptions regarding the installation of body kits on the 2003 Mitsubishi Eclipse.

Question 1: Will installing a specific aerodynamic enhancement guarantee improved vehicle performance?

Not necessarily. While certain components are designed with aerodynamic principles in mind, simply bolting them onto a vehicle does not guarantee enhanced performance. Factors such as the component’s design, the vehicle’s overall setup, and driving conditions all play a role. A poorly designed or improperly installed component can actually decrease performance.

Question 2: Is the term ‘body kit’ interchangeable with ‘ground effects kit’?

While the terms are often used interchangeably, there is a subtle distinction. A ‘body kit’ typically includes replacement front and rear bumpers, side skirts, and sometimes a hood or spoiler. ‘Ground effects,’ on the other hand, usually refers to lower extensions added to the existing body panels. However, in common usage, the terms are often synonymous.

Question 3: Does installation always necessitate professional assistance?

The complexity of the installation dictates the necessity of professional assistance. Minor modifications, such as adding a pre-painted spoiler, might be within the capabilities of a skilled enthusiast. However, major installations, involving significant modifications to the vehicle’s structure or requiring specialized tools, often demand the expertise of a professional.

Question 4: Will modifying the vehicle void the manufacturer’s warranty?

Modifying a vehicle can potentially void portions of the manufacturer’s warranty, particularly if the modification directly causes a failure. However, the Magnuson-Moss Warranty Act protects consumers from blanket warranty denials. The manufacturer must prove that the aftermarket part caused the damage to deny a warranty claim.

Question 5: What is the significance of the material used in these enhancements?

The material composition significantly impacts the component’s durability, weight, and cost. Fiberglass is often the most affordable option but can be prone to cracking. Polyurethane offers a balance of durability and flexibility. Carbon fiber provides the highest strength-to-weight ratio but is also the most expensive.

Question 6: Do all components need painting?

Most aftermarket body components ship unpainted and require professional painting to match the vehicle’s factory color. Some manufacturers offer pre-painted components, but color matching can be challenging. Leaving the component unpainted exposes the raw material to the elements, potentially leading to degradation.

Navigating the Aftermarket Maze

The pursuit of enhancing a vehicle’s aesthetics can often lead down a winding path, fraught with potential pitfalls. The ’03 Eclipse, with its unique lines, presents both opportunities and challenges. Before embarking on this transformative journey, consider these hard-earned lessons.

Tip 1: Research Before Recklessness

The siren song of a visually striking kit can be alluring. Resist the urge to purchase impulsively. Delve into online forums, scrutinize customer reviews, and seek out images of completed installations. This due diligence can reveal hidden flaws, fitment issues, or questionable manufacturing practices. An hour of research can save weeks of frustration and a significant sum of money.

Tip 2: Beware the Bargain Bin

The allure of a deeply discounted kit can be tempting, particularly on a budget. However, price often reflects quality. Inferior materials, poor construction, and questionable fitment are common hallmarks of bargain-basement offerings. Remember, a cheap kit that requires extensive modification or replacement is far more expensive than a quality kit purchased upfront.

Tip 3: Test Fit Before Commitment

Before painting, priming, or permanently attaching any component, meticulously test fit it to the vehicle. This crucial step can reveal subtle fitment issues that might otherwise go unnoticed. Gaps, misalignments, and mounting point discrepancies can be addressed before they become irreversible problems. Patience during this stage is paramount.

Tip 4: Primer is Not Optional

The application of primer is not merely a cosmetic step; it is a critical element in the longevity of the paint finish. Primer creates a bond between the raw material of the kit and the final coat of paint, preventing peeling, chipping, and corrosion. Skipping this step is akin to building a house on sand.

Tip 5: Seek Professional Guidance

Even for seasoned DIY enthusiasts, the installation of a body kit can present unforeseen challenges. When in doubt, consult with a qualified body shop or experienced installer. Their expertise can prevent costly mistakes and ensure a safe, secure, and aesthetically pleasing result. A professional’s touch can transform a potential disaster into a customized masterpiece.

Tip 6: Document Everything

Maintain a detailed record of all modifications, including receipts, photographs, and installation notes. This documentation can prove invaluable in the event of a warranty claim, insurance issue, or future sale. A well-documented history demonstrates transparency and meticulous care, increasing the vehicle’s value.

Tip 7: Factor in Aftercare

The enhanced aesthetics require diligent maintenance. Regular cleaning, waxing, and inspection are essential to preserve the finish and prevent damage. Neglecting aftercare can lead to premature degradation, diminishing the investment and undermining the overall appearance.
